This Lead Quality Engineer role is a unique opportunity to help lead the setup, launch, and support of our new fabrication area to support a new refrigeration assembly line. This position will act as the lead quality support for that department.

Start-Up Responsibilities & Ongoing Production Responsibilities

Reporting to the Site Quality Manager, the Lead Quality Engineer is responsible for supporting and continually improving the Sub-Zero Group, Inc. Quality System and helping to establish it within the Fabrication Departments of the Cedar Rapids facility. The successful individual will also facilitate continuous product and process improvements so we can exceed the expectations of those we service by providing high quality, innovative, value added, luxury appliance products and services.

Quality Systems

  • Partner with Quality Manager and peers to establish a project plan for implementing quality systems at the facility that support the overall project schedule.
  • Problem identification, root cause analysis, corrective and preventative action using Statistical Tools as appropriate.
  • Development, maintenance, and review of key performance indicators.
  • Research, recommend, and implement new equipment, designs, gauging and or processes that improve product quality, consistency and performance.

Quality Planning

  • Review and update the quality system requirements for new or revised products, including review and measurement of key control characteristics (KCC) identification and documentation.
  • Work closely with industrial and manufacturing engineering to develop, qualify and audit new and key processes with data collection
  • Support trial builds of product throughout the system, gathering feedback for evaluation.
  • Assist Business Unit Leader in defining annual Quality goals and objectives.
